Table 1 Baseline characteristics of patients (n = 641)
| Patient | n (%) |
| Sex | |
| Male | 454 (70.8) |
| Female | 187 (29.2) |
| Age, years (mean ± SD) | 31–88 (63.5 ± 9.7) |
| < 60 | 207 (32.3) |
| ≥ 60 | 434 (67.7) |
| Number of resected lesions | |
| Single | 618 (96.4) |
| Double | 20 (3.1) |
| Triple | 3 (0.5) |
| Atrophic gastritis | |
| Closed | 570 (88.9) |
| Open | 71 (11.1) |
| Intestinal metaplasia | |
| Absence | 402 (62.7) |
| Presence | 239 (37.3) |
| Site of initial lesion | |
| Upper | 12 (1.9) |
| Mid | 219 (34.2) |
| Lower | 410 (63.9) |
| Size of initial lesion, cm | |
| < 3.0 | 442 (69.0) |
| ≥ 3.0 | 199 (31.0) |
| Morphology of initial lesion | |
| Elevated | 431 (67.3) |
| Flat | 131 (20.4) |
| Depressed | 79 (12.3) |
| Dysplasia grade of initial lesion | |
| Low | 538 (84.0) |
| High | 103 (16.0) |
| Helicobacter Pylori infection | |
| Positive | 500 (78) |
| Negative | 141 (22) |
